Rice Consolidated entered their tilt with Edna on Tuesday with six consecutive wins but they'll enter their next game with seven. They came out on top against the Edna Cowboys by a score of 74-63. This was a revenge game for the Raiders: when they faced off against the Cowboys on January 3rd, they had to take a 72-65 defeat.
Rice Consolidated has also been performing incredibly well recently as they've won 12 of their last 13 contests, which provided a nice bump to their 19-6 record this season. Those victories came thanks to their offensive performance across that stretch, as they averaged 65.0 points per game. As for Edna, their loss dropped their record down to 8-5.
Rice Consolidated will head out to face off against Columbus at 7:30 p.m. on Friday. One thing working in Columbus' favor is that they have posted at least 55 points every time they've taken the court this season. As for Edna, they will look to defend their home court on Friday against Yoakum at 7:30 p.m.
